These crews are responsible for going into residential and commercial areas working on underground utilities and working with their crew to complete tasks for the day.Roles and Responsibilities:
Assists crew leader in construction, reconstruction and maintenance work Assists equipment operators by swamping, hand digging and locating underground obstructions Works with specialized equipment including jackhammers, rotary drills, power actuated fasteners and other industry tools Signals equipment operators to facilitate alignment, movement, and adjustment of machinery, equipment, and materials Works safely around backhoes, excavators, trenchers and dump truck Cleans and prepare construction sites to eliminate possible hazards Maintains paperwork during the day including DVIR and driver's log book Ensures the truck has current licenses, tags, permits, and proof of insuranceSuccess Factors:
A strong belief in ZERO- Being Safe 100% of the time is the expectation Alignment with company mission, vision, and values Strong team player with the ability to adapt to diverse team members Ability to perform in a fast paced work environment A high level of time management, accountability, and prioritization skills Self-motivated, goal- oriented, and driven to accomplish department goals Ability to support a fast paced, demanding work schedule; could include late evenings and/or weekends when requested Willingness and ability to learn additional skillsExperience and Education:
Class A CDL is required for this position Approximately 1 year of experience in a laboring position in the utilities field. High School Diploma or equivalent requiredAdditional Requirements/Licenses/Certifications:
Possession of, or ability to obtain, a valid State of Residence Driver's License is required within two weeks of employment. Candidates must pass criminal and Motor Vehicle Record (MVR) background checks and pass a pre-employment drug screen.Notes :
